Biography: Who is Sarah Palin?

Let’s start with the basics. Sarah Louise Heath Palin was born on February 11, 1964, in Sandpoint, Idaho. She’s not your typical politician—her journey to the national stage is as unconventional as they come. Growing up in a small town, she moved to Alaska at a young age, where she eventually carved out a name for herself in the world of politics.

Sarah Palin’s rise to fame wasn’t just about her political career; it was also about her ability to connect with everyday Americans. Her folksy charm and down-to-earth demeanor resonated with many voters, making her a household name overnight.

But what exactly shaped her into the person she is today? Let’s take a closer look at her early life and the events that led her to the world of politics.

Early Life and Education

Sarah Palin’s early life is as fascinating as her later career. She grew up in a modest household, with parents who instilled in her a strong work ethic and a love for public service. After moving to Alaska, she attended Wasilla High School, where she excelled in sports and academics.

Her education didn’t stop there. Palin went on to attend the University of Idaho before transferring to the University of Alaska Fairbanks. While she didn’t complete her degree, her experiences during this time laid the foundation for her future endeavors.

Here’s a quick rundown of some key facts about her early life:

  • Born in Sandpoint, Idaho
  • Moved to Alaska as a child
  • Graduated from Wasilla High School
  • Studied at the University of Idaho and the University of Alaska Fairbanks

The 2008 Vice Presidential Bid

And then came 2008—the year that changed everything for Sarah Palin. When John McCain chose her as his running mate, the political world was turned upside down. Palin became the first Alaskan and the second woman in U.S. history to be nominated for the Vice Presidency by a major political party.

Her candidacy was met with both excitement and skepticism. Supporters praised her as a breath of fresh air in politics, while critics questioned her readiness for the national stage. Regardless of where you stand, there’s no denying that her presence on the ticket brought energy and attention to the Republican campaign.

Here are some key moments from her time on the campaign trail:

  • Her viral interview with Katie Couric
  • Her memorable convention speech
  • The scrutiny she faced over her policy knowledge

Sarah Palin in the Media

Since leaving politics, Sarah Palin has remained a prominent figure in the media. She’s written several books, including her memoir "Going Rogue," which became a New York Times bestseller. She’s also appeared on numerous TV shows, sharing her thoughts on current events and offering her unique perspective on the world.

Her media presence has allowed her to maintain a connection with her supporters and continue influencing the political conversation. Whether you agree with her or not, there’s no denying her ability to capture the public’s attention.
